Croatian wines showcase the rich diversity of the country’s Mediterranean and continental terroirs. With vineyards located along the Adriatic coast, islands, and inland regions, Croatia produces a wide range of red, white, and rosé wines featuring both indigenous and international grape varieties such as Plavac Mali, Malvazija, Pošip, and Teran.
The varied soils and contrasting climate between maritime and interior zones allow Croatian wines to develop remarkable complexity. Croatian red wines, especially those made from Plavac Mali or Teran, are known for their firm tannins and rich aromas of red and black fruits, spices, and oak notes. White wines crafted from Malvazija, Graševina, or Pošip stand out for their freshness, elegant minerality, and delicate white fruit flavors, offering a refined and digestible profile.
Croatian wines express aromatic finesse combined with solid structure. Reds tend to be full-bodied and complex with good aging potential, while whites are typically dry, fresh, and mineral-driven, perfectly reflecting their terroir. Rosés are noted for their elegance and crisp fruitiness, ideal for warm-weather enjoyment.
These wines pair beautifully with Mediterranean cuisine. Reds complement grilled meats and rich dishes such as lamb stew. Whites are excellent alongside seafood, fish, and light pasta dishes. Rosés suit composed salads, fresh cheeses, and tapas.

Le barème établi par Robert Parker évalue les vins sur une échelle allant de 50 à 100 points afin d’aider les consommateurs à choisir leurs bouteilles. La grille de notation est la suivante :
96 à 100 Une cuvée grandiose : niveau exceptionnel.
90 à 95 Belle complexité aromatique, bel équilibre : niveau excellent.
80 à 89 Grande intensité aromatique, finesse et équilibre : bon niveau.
70 à 79 Plaisant, peu de complexité : niveau moyen.
60 à 69 Quelques défauts perceptibles : niveau très moyen.
50 à 59 Détection de défauts, manque d'équilibre : niveau acceptable.
